Whenever possible he attended most races in person, with his son, brothers and business associates. He liked visiting with friends, fishing, & gardening. He and son Mike enjoyed 4 wheel drive pickup pulling in the 70's. They won lots of trophies and had many fans! Some of you will remember the Snoopy pulling truck. Red liked the Peanuts comic and decided Snoopy on his dog house would be his mascot. This would begin the snoopy legacy which also served to hide his specially designed hitch!! Red loved the spring time, when he would successfully hunt mushrooms. Sometimes Mary would be up for hours cleaning his prizes. He also loved to deer hunt in the winter. When his beloved wife, Mary, was diagnosed with dementia, he would devote his time to her care. He was a patient, kind and loving caregiver.
